Varra Companies, Inc. <br />Office of Special Projects <br />8120 Gage Street Frederick. Colorado 80516 Telephone (970)353-8310 Fax(970)353-4047 <br />33. The applicant states that the groundwater will be pumped and discharged into the seep <br />ditch. Please provide the Division with consent to discharge water into this structure. If water is <br />discharged into a ditch that is unlined, it may be prone to erosion if the discharge rate exceeds <br />the carrying capacity of the ditch. The Applicant should provide the Division with specifications <br />as to how much water the ditch can carry without experiencing erosion. <br />The seep as confined to the designated permit boundary is owned and controlled by the owner of <br />Varra Companies, Inc., Pasquale Varra (refer to included affidavit). The seep functions as a <br />stable grassed waterway. A dissipater will be in place at the point of discharge to prevent <br />erosion of the seep banks and bed. Any peak flows within the established grassed waterway are <br />not anticipated to have either the volume or velocity to cause detachment or erosion beyond that <br />already established within the channel. Channel profile and volume determinations were <br />examined by our civil engineer, Brad Jones.
